6

私は ASP.NET 開発に比較的慣れていませんが、これまでのところ物事をシンプルに保つことができましたが、要件がもう少し複雑になり、今のところあまり満足していません。

基本的に、ボタンをクリックして新しいユーザーを追加したときにモーダルフォームがポップアップするようにしたいので、jQuery サイトでこれを見つけました。これをASP.NETプロジェクト/ページに追加する適切な方法を理解するのに本当に苦労しています。

アドバイスをいただければ幸いです。

4

1 に答える 1

11

jQueryおよびへの参照を含める必要がありjQuery UIます。

次に、次のようなダイアログのコンテナーを作成する必要があります。

 <div id="dialog">
    <p>
       Your content here
    </p>
 </div>

次に、ダイアログを作成する必要があります。つまり、DOMロード時に:

  $(document).ready(function() {
    $("#dialog").dialog({ autoOpen: false, height: 200, width: 200 });
  });

次に、ボタンを使用してダイアログを開くには、単純なHTMLボタンを追加して、jQuery 経由でアタッチします。

<input type="button" ID="btnDialog" value="Click here to open the dialog" />

次に、にアタッチしjQueryます:

$("#btnDialog").click(function() {
   $("#dialog").dialog("open");
});

JS フィドル: http://jsfiddle.net/VtZYD/

jQueryがロードされていることを確認してくださいjQuery UI

これは<head>セクションに配置する必要があります。

 <script src="http://code.jquery.com/jquery-1.10.1.min.js"></script>
 <script src=http://code.jquery.com/ui/1.10.3/jquery-ui.js"></script>

タグCSSを使用してファイルを含めることもできます。link

 <link href="http://code.jquery.com/ui/1.10.3/themes/smoothness/jquery-ui.css" rel="stylesheet" />
于 2013-09-03T08:43:56.920 に答える